Date Mar. 16, 1995Disclosed are a phthalocyanine near infrared absorbing material having a phthalocyanine skeleton whose benzene rings contain a silyl group as a bulky substituent and an optical information recording medium containing the material. The phthalocyanine near infrared absorbing material has excellent association-preventing property and light resistance and exhibits a high index of refraction at a wave length of 770-830 nm and high stability, an optical information recording medium (CD-R recording medium) containing the phthalocyanine has high reflectance, excellent storage stability and excellent reproduction stability. The recording medium also shows strong light absorptivity and light reflectivity in a wave length of 630-700 nm and, thus, is applicable for the pick up with a semiconductor laser of 630-700 nm, permitting such high density recording as to provide 1.6-1.7 times as high recording density as that attained by currently employed recording media which are adapted to 780-810 nm.
